PADI Divemaster
The PADI Divemaster Course is the first level of the PADI Professional rating. As a PADI Divemaster, you will hold the minimum rating for professional employment in the diving industry.

Completing the PADI Divemaster course is the first step in becoming a scuba professional, giving you a sense of diving self confidence and achievement. You will have the opportunity to assist entry-level students both in the classroom, pool and in open water. Furthermore you will learn advanced navigation, boat diving operations, and many more skills that will qualify you as a PADI dive leader.
As a PADI Divemaster, you’ll lead others as you supervise scuba diving activities and assist with diver training. Participant Conditions
You need to have a PADI Rescue Diver certification or equivalent, and be at least 18 years old. A minimum of 20 logged dives at commencement of the course and a current First Aid certification are required. A current Dive Medical or copy thereof must be provided. In order to complete your PADI Divemaster certification you will need to have 60 logged dives.
